Established in 2003 with a head office in London Ontario TMHC Inc. (TMHC) provides a broad range of archaeological assessment heritage planning and interpretation cemetery and community consultation services throughout the Province of Ontario. We specialize in providing heritage solutions that suit the past and present for a range of clients and intended audiences while meeting the demands of the regulatory environment. Over the past two decades TMHC has grown to become one of the largest privately-owned heritage consulting firms in Ontario and is today the largest predominately woman-owned Cultural Resource Management (CRM) business in Canada.
Laboratory Manager
TMHC Inc. is currently recruiting for an individual to manage our archaeological laboratory. The Laboratory Manager is responsible for all facets of laboratory operations from staff supervision the scheduling planning and completion of laboratory projects collections management and corporate procedures and policies with respect to artifact process analysis storage and transfer. The Laboratory Manager works as part of a larger team of professionals who enact or manage various facets of archaeological assessment projects undertaken as part of larger environmental assessment and land use planning initiatives. The Laboratory Manager directly supervises laboratory specialists artifact analysts and individuals undertaking specialist analysis such as paleobotanical and faunal analysis. From time to time the Laboratory Manager may also participate in various types of public outreach from organizing and delivering public displays and activities to conference presentations to publications.
The Laboratory Manager position is integral to TMHC as an organization and is the face of the corporation in the larger archaeological discipline and is expected to have extensive experience in artifact analysis and material cultural research. Given these responsibilities TMHC is hoping to fill this position at the Unit or Division Manager level salary to be commensurate with previous experience in the management of laboratory staff and projects working within a fast-paced consulting environment and with demonstrated ability to enact strategies to meet project deadlines.
